Job Description:
Atomic is delighted to be partnering with a well-established, growing, and innovative business and advisory firm that is seeking to recruit an Accounts Senior for its Surrey office. The firm has a strong reputation and delivers a wide range of accounting services, from straightforward tax returns to complex corporation audits, supporting entrepreneurial and high-growth businesses.
Responsibilities:
As an Accounts Senior, you will be responsible for the preparation of statutory and management accounts for a range of clients. The successful candidate will demonstrate strong technical expertise, excellent communication skills, and a proven ability to manage multiple client accounts efficiently and to a high standard.
Responsibilities Include:
*Preparation of statutory and annual accounts from records supplied by a range of clients.
*Prepare draft business tax computations.
*Prepare the year end accounting files and ensure they are complete, with back up schedules to support balance sheet figures.
*Ad-hoc advisory services.
*Maintain and build strong working relationships with clients and colleagues and ensure that all communications are conducted in a professional manner.
*Manage client expectations, provide proactive advice, and deliver services within agreed timeframes.
*Delegating tasks and overseeing the work of junior team members.
*Mentoring trainees and supporting their professional development.
*Supporting Partners and Managers with their client portfolios.
*Ensure compliance with professional standards and internal procedures, and help improve internal processes and promote efficient working practices.
Requirements:
*ACA/ACCA recently qualified.
*Good level of practical experience gained in public practice
*Proficiency in cloud accounting packages (especially Xero), QuickBooks, Sage L50, Excel based cash books, IRIS (ideally), Word.
*Good knowledge of Outlook/Microsoft packages.
*IT literate.
*Experience reviewing junior staff work and providing guidance.
*Experience reporting audit findings and drafting management letter
*Involved in statutory audits from planning to completion
